如何跨列删除WPS相同数据库
在WPS中删除跨列的相同数据库可以通过几种方法实现,如使用条件格式、数据过滤、VBA编程等。具体步骤如下:
- 使用条件格式:通过设置条件格式来标记相同数据,然后手动删除。
- 数据过滤:使用高级过滤器来筛选和删除重复数据。
- VBA编程:利用VBA编写脚本,自动识别和删除重复数据。
使用条件格式是最简单的方法之一,它不需要编程知识,适合大多数用户。具体步骤如下:首先,选中数据区域,点击“条件格式”,选择“突出显示单元格规则”,选择“重复值”,然后手动删除高亮显示的重复项。这种方法适合处理小规模的数据集,但对于大规模的数据或频繁执行的任务,VBA编程更为高效。
一、使用条件格式删除相同数据库
条件格式是一种强大的工具,可以用来快速识别和标记重复数据。以下是详细步骤:
- 选择数据区域:首先,选中需要检查重复项的整个数据区域。确保包含所有需要检查的列。
- 设置条件格式:在WPS的“开始”选项卡中,找到“条件格式”按钮,点击后选择“突出显示单元格规则”,然后选择“重复值”。
- 应用格式:选择一种格式来高亮显示重复数据。你可以选择默认的红色填充,也可以自定义颜色和样式。
- 手动删除重复项:高亮显示的单元格即为重复项,你可以手动选择并删除这些重复数据。
这种方法简单直观,但对于数据量较大的情况,效率较低。
二、使用数据过滤删除相同数据库
数据过滤功能可以帮助你快速筛选并删除重复数据。以下是使用数据过滤器的步骤:
- 选择数据区域:首先,选中需要检查重复项的整个数据区域。
- 启用过滤器:在“数据”选项卡中,点击“筛选”按钮,为数据区域添加过滤器。
- 应用高级过滤器:在“数据”选项卡中,点击“高级”按钮。在弹出的对话框中,选择“复制到其他位置”,并勾选“唯一记录”选项。
- 删除重复数据:将唯一记录复制到新位置后,返回原数据区域,删除原始数据。
这种方法适合处理中等规模的数据,并且不需要编程知识。
三、使用VBA编程删除相同数据库
对于大规模或复杂的数据处理任务,VBA编程是最有效的方法。以下是一个简单的VBA脚本示例,用于删除跨列的重复数据:
Sub RemoveDuplicatesAcrossColumns()
Dim ws As Worksheet
Dim rng As Range
Dim cell As Range
Dim dict As Object
Set ws = ThisWorkbook.Sheets("Sheet1") ' 替换为你的工作表名称
Set rng = ws.UsedRange
Set dict = CreateObject("Scripting.Dictionary")
For Each cell In rng
If Not dict.exists(cell.Value) Then
dict.Add cell.Value, cell.Address
Else
cell.ClearContents
End If
Next cell
End Sub
- 打开VBA编辑器:按下Alt + F11打开VBA编辑器。
- 插入模块:在“插入”菜单中选择“模块”,然后将上述代码粘贴到新模块中。
- 运行脚本:按下F5键运行脚本,即可自动删除跨列的重复数据。
这种方法适合处理大规模数据,并且可以反复使用,提高工作效率。
四、数据清洗与维护
为了确保数据的准确性和一致性,数据清洗和维护是必不可少的步骤。以下是一些建议:
- 定期检查:定期使用上述方法检查和删除重复数据,保持数据库的整洁。
- 使用唯一标识符:在数据库中使用唯一标识符(如ID号),可以有效避免重复数据。
- 数据验证:在数据输入阶段设置验证规则,防止重复数据的产生。
五、项目管理系统的应用
在实际应用中,尤其是团队协作和项目管理中,使用专业的项目管理系统可以大大提高数据管理的效率。推荐以下两个系统:
- 研发项目管理系统PingCode:PingCode是一款专为研发团队设计的项目管理系统,支持跨部门协作,提供强大的数据管理和分析功能。
- 通用项目协作软件Worktile:Worktile是一款通用的项目协作软件,适用于各类团队和项目,提供灵活的数据管理和协作功能。
使用这些项目管理系统,可以更高效地进行数据管理和团队协作,避免重复数据的产生。
六、总结
在WPS中删除跨列的相同数据库,可以通过条件格式、数据过滤和VBA编程等多种方法实现。对于简单的数据处理任务,条件格式和数据过滤足够应对;而对于复杂或大规模的数据处理任务,VBA编程是最有效的解决方案。通过定期的数据清洗和维护,以及使用专业的项目管理系统,可以大大提高数据管理的效率和准确性。
相关问答FAQs:
1. 如何在WPS中删除相同数据库的多列数据?
- 问题: 我在WPS表格中有一个相同数据库的数据表,我想要删除其中的多列数据,应该如何操作?
- 回答: 在WPS表格中删除相同数据库的多列数据非常简单。你可以按照以下步骤进行操作:
- 选择你想要删除的第一列数据,点击该列的列标头。
- 按住Shift键,同时点击你想要删除的最后一列数据的列标头,这样就可以选中多列数据。
- 右键点击选中的列标头,选择“删除列”选项。
- 重复以上步骤,直到你删除完所有需要删除的列数据。
2. 如何一次性删除WPS表格中相同数据库的多列数据?
- 问题: 我在WPS表格中有一个相同数据库的数据表,我想要一次性删除其中的多列数据,有没有更快捷的方法?
- 回答: 当你需要一次性删除WPS表格中相同数据库的多列数据时,你可以使用以下方法:
- 选中你想要删除的第一列数据,然后按住Ctrl键,同时点击你想要删除的其他列数据。
- 右键点击选中的列数据,选择“删除列”选项。
- 这样就可以一次性删除选中的多列数据,更加快捷高效。
3. 我想要删除WPS表格中相同数据库的多列数据,但不想一个一个删除,有没有其他方法?
- 问题: 我在WPS表格中有一个相同数据库的数据表,想要删除其中的多列数据,但不想一个一个删除,是否有其他更方便的方法?
- 回答: 当你不想一个一个删除WPS表格中相同数据库的多列数据时,你可以使用以下方法:
- 选中你想要删除的第一列数据,然后按住Shift键,同时点击你想要删除的最后一列数据。
- 右键点击选中的列数据,选择“删除列”选项。
- 这样就可以一次性删除选中的多列数据。另外,你还可以使用快捷键Ctrl+Shift+减号键(-)来删除选中的多列数据,更加方便快捷。
原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2095278